Output 03331cdee66bf4f6c14e34e80caea05c55b3e9675417169a2c138fc0e9c8d9f8:0

value
613026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e8c4006c7d60a45318b4d2517f307dfa03807a5 OP_EQUAL
address
3DE95Tmoqd9WmVBr3p6Hp1izpbFoT49m8Z
transaction
03331cdee66bf4f6c14e34e80caea05c55b3e9675417169a2c138fc0e9c8d9f8
spent
true